Abstract

The invention discloses a video-based book recommendation method, a computing device and a storage medium. The method comprises the following steps: receiving the access operation of a user to a video channel page, and displaying the video channel page; presenting any recommended video and at least one recommended book associated with the recommended video on a video channel page; and switching to the next recommended video and at least one recommended book associated with the next recommended video for presentation when receiving the switching operation of the user in the video channel page. Through the method, the video channels are integrated in the electronic book platform, the recommended videos are played through the video channels, the recommended books related to the recommended videos are presented at the same time, the effect of recommending the books through the videos is achieved, and compared with a text book recommending mode, the display of the videos on the information is more visual and can attract the attention of a user, so that the user can conveniently screen interesting books, and the book clicking conversion rate can be improved.

Fig. 3 is a flowchart illustrating a video-based book recommendation method according to another embodiment of the present invention, and as shown in fig. 3, the method includes the following steps:
step S310, for any candidate video, at least one recommended book associated with the candidate video is determined according to the configuration information of the candidate video.
The candidate video can be made and uploaded by a platform registered user or a platform operator, specifically, the video data is uploaded through a candidate video uploading page and the configuration information of the video is filled, the page comprises a video uploading entry and filling entries of various information, the user uploads the video through the video uploading entry, and the configuration information of the candidate video, including video name, video introduction, classification tag, original book information, extended book information and the like, is filled through the filling entries of the information. And various pieces of configuration information can be presented to the user as identification information of the candidate videos. For example, the book in which the deduced story content of the candidate video is located is the original book of the candidate video, and the extended book may be a strongly related book of the original book, such as other books of the series to which the original book belongs, other books of the author of the original book, and so on. The way for the user to fill out the classification tag may be: inputting a text through a filling inlet of the classification label, associating a label closest to the input text from the existing book label library by a background, displaying the label, and clicking a proper classification label by a user; the original book information, the extended book information and the classification labels configured here are all used for determining the recommended books associated with the candidate videos in the subsequent process.
After receiving the uploaded candidate video and the configuration information thereof, carrying out verification processing, including mandatory item verification, namely verifying whether the mandatory item is completely filled, and reminding if the unfilled mandatory item exists, wherein the mandatory item comprises: video name, video introduction and classification label, original book information and extended book information are optional items. In addition, security check can be performed, such as checking whether the content of the candidate video is illegal.
Optionally, whenever a new candidate video is online, performing online reminding of the new video, for example, displaying a preset identifier at an access entrance of a video channel page, so as to inform a user that the new candidate video is online, so as to improve the access rate of the video channel page; or, a new video online prompt is pushed to the user to prompt the user that a new video is online, so that the opening rate of the APP is improved.
If the configuration information of the candidate video includes original book information (such as an original book ID or a book name) and/or extended book information (such as an extended book ID or a book name), determining a recommended video associated with the candidate video by: inquiring a book library according to the original book information of the candidate video, and determining at least one book obtained by inquiry as at least one first recommended book associated with the candidate video; and/or querying a book library according to the extended book information of the candidate video, and determining at least one queried book as at least one second recommended book associated with the candidate video. And establishing the association relation between each book and the candidate video, wherein the book having the association relation with the candidate video is the recommended book associated with the candidate video. In the method, original book information and/or extended book information of the candidate video are configured in advance, and the recommended books associated with the candidate video can be determined by directly querying the book library, so that the efficiency of matching the video and the books can be improved, and the matching degree of the video and the recommended books can be improved.
If the configuration information of the candidate video comprises the classification label, determining a recommended video associated with the candidate video by the following method: and obtaining at least one algorithm recommended book by adopting a preset recommendation algorithm according to the classification label of the candidate video, and determining the at least one algorithm recommended book as at least one third recommended book associated with the candidate video. In the method, based on the classification labels of the candidate videos and the classification labels of the books, a plurality of algorithm recommended books are obtained through calculation by a recommendation algorithm, and the algorithm recommended books are used as a third recommended video associated with the candidate videos, wherein the similarity between the classification labels of the third recommended books associated with the candidate videos and the classification labels of the candidate videos is higher than a preset threshold. In the method, the recommended books related to the candidate videos are determined through the recommendation algorithm, the recommended books related to the candidate videos can be increased, and a larger screening range is provided for the user.
In addition, after each recommended book associated with the candidate video is determined in the above manner, books included in the book clustering result may also be used as recommended books associated with the candidate video by performing book clustering on each recommended book.
In an alternative mode, the display priorities of different types of recommended books associated with the candidate videos are different, the display priorities represent the correlation between the candidate videos and the recommended books, the display priority of a first recommended book (a book queried according to original book information) is higher than the display priority of a second recommended book (a book queried according to extended book information), the display priority of the second recommended book is higher than the display priority of a third recommended book (an algorithm recommended book), and when the recommended books associated with the recommended videos are presented, the arrangement order or the display order of the recommended books is determined according to the display priority order of the recommended books.
In an alternative embodiment, if any of the candidate videos includes an audio clip of a voiced book, original book information of the candidate video is configured according to book information of the voiced book, and classification tags of the candidate videos are configured according to classification tags of the voiced book. In this way, related personnel are supported to make candidate videos based on audio books in a library, audio clips of the audio books can be obtained in a screen recording manner, the candidate videos can be made according to image-text mixed and cut contents, screen scrolling contents and audio clips of the audio books, can also be made according to image-text mixed and cut contents and audio clips of the audio books, and the manner of making the candidate videos based on the audio clips of the audio books includes but is not limited to the above manner. In this case, the original book information of the candidate video is the book information of the audio book, and the other related configuration information of the candidate video may directly use the description information of the audio book.
In another alternative, the candidate videos are further divided into a general video and a single-book video, the general video refers to a candidate video capable of being associated with a plurality of recommended books, the single-book video refers to a candidate video capable of being associated with only one recommended book, and only the recommended book with the highest display priority can be associated with the single-book video, that is, the single recommended video is only used for recommending the recommended book with the highest relevance.
And step S320, receiving the access operation of the user to the video channel page, and selecting at least one recommended video for the user from each candidate video.
After receiving an access operation of a user to a video channel page, firstly screening a plurality of recommended videos from a candidate video pool aiming at the user, and specifically screening at least one recommended video from each candidate video according to the score of at least one evaluation dimension of each candidate video. Further, candidate videos distributed to the user are filtered out, and repeated recommendation to the user is avoided.
Wherein the at least one evaluation dimension comprises at least one of the following dimensions: a distribution time dimension, a classification preference dimension, a video effect dimension, an import time dimension, and a book consumption dimension. Regarding the distribution time dimension, the scoring factor is the latest distribution timestamp, if the candidate video is not distributed, the latest distribution timestamp is 0, and the candidate video with the smaller latest distribution timestamp (that is, the latest distribution is less distant from the current time) is preferentially distributed, so that the score of the dimension is smaller when the latest distribution timestamp is larger, and conversely, the score of the dimension is larger when the latest distribution timestamp is smaller. Regarding the classification preference dimension, the scoring factor includes a classification label of the candidate video and a classification label of the user preference, and specifically, the score of the classification preference dimension of the candidate video is obtained according to the matching degree between the classification label of the candidate video and the classification label of the user preference, for example, the candidate video has two classification labels dc1 and dc2, the matching degree with the classification label of the user preference is dc1_ value and dc2_ value, respectively, the score of the dimension is dc1_ value + dc1_ value, and candidate videos with higher scores of the classification preference dimension are preferentially distributed. Regarding the video effect dimension, the scoring factors of the video effect dimension comprise the complete reading rate and the book click conversion rate of the video effect dimension, for example, the product of the complete reading rate and the book click conversion rate is calculated to obtain the score of the dimension, and candidate videos with higher scores of the video effect dimension are preferentially distributed; regarding the import time dimension, the scoring factor refers to the time when the candidate video is successfully imported into the platform video library, and preferentially distributes the candidate video with earlier import time, that is, the longer the interval between the import time of the candidate video and the current time is, the higher the score of the import time dimension of the candidate video is; and for the book consumption dimension, the score of the dimension is used for evaluating the putting effect on the third-party platform, and the candidate video with the higher score of the book consumption dimension is preferentially distributed according to the click rate, the downloading amount and the like of the recommended book associated with the candidate video in the third-party platform.
If the recommended video is screened according to the scores of the multiple evaluation dimensions, obtaining the total score of the candidate video according to the scores of the multiple evaluation dimensions of the candidate video; and screening at least one recommended video from each candidate video according to the total score of each candidate video. Optionally, summing the scores of multiple evaluation dimensions of the candidate video to obtain a total score of the candidate video; or calculating a weighted sum according to preset weight values of all evaluation dimensions and scores of multiple evaluation dimensions of the candidate video to obtain a total score of the candidate video. In the screening aspect, a plurality of candidate videos with total scores higher than a score threshold value can be screened as recommended videos, or sorting can be performed according to the total scores of the candidate videos, so that candidate videos at the top N bits are screened as recommended videos, and N is an integer greater than 1. Through the mode, the scores of the candidate videos are determined from the multiple evaluation dimensions, then the scores of all the dimensions are summarized to obtain the total score, the recommended videos are screened according to the total score, and the rationality of screening the recommended videos is guaranteed.
In an optional mode, based on the total scores of the candidate videos, the recommended videos are classified and screened, and in each candidate video under each classification, the candidate videos with the total scores at the top M bits are screened out to serve as the recommended videos, where M is an integer greater than 1. For example, the candidate videos with 20 top total scores are screened from the candidate videos under the hallucinations classification, the ancient speech classification, the modern speech classification and the novel classification respectively to serve as the recommended videos.
In an optional mode, different distribution strategies are adopted for different types of users, and in the mode, the types of the users need to be analyzed firstly, and then recommended videos are selected according to the corresponding distribution strategies. And if the user is a naturally newly added user, screening at least one recommended video aiming at the user from the candidate videos of which the scores of the book consumption dimensions reach the preset values. The naturally newly added user is a user who autonomously downloads the APP and does not drain the APP through promotion content, for the naturally newly added user, because the preference of the naturally newly added user is not obtained temporarily, a high-quality video is preferentially distributed to the naturally newly added user, at least one recommended video for the user is screened out from each candidate video with the score of the book consumption dimension reaching the preset value, for example, the candidate video with the consumption reaching the preset value within two weeks is preferentially screened out from the naturally newly added user as the recommended video, and therefore the user retention is facilitated to be improved. If the user is a releasing user (equivalent to an old user of the platform), the user can recall according to user preference, multi-factor sorting is adopted, namely the total scores of the candidate videos are determined based on multiple evaluation dimensions, and recommended videos are sorted and screened according to the total scores of the candidate videos. In the method, the recommended videos are screened according to the types of the users, and the matching degree of the screened recommended videos and the requirements of the users is guaranteed.
